#294f4d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#294f4d is composed of 16.1% red, 31%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 2.5% yellow and 69% black. It has a hue angle of 176.8 degrees, a saturation of 31.7% and a lightness of 23.5%. #294f4d color hex could be obtained by blending #529e9a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#294f4d color description : Very dark desaturated cyan.
#294f4d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#294f4d has RGB values of R:41, G:79,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0, Y:0.03,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 2707277.

Shades and Tints of #294f4d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f4f9f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#294f4d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3b3d3c is the less saturated color, while #04746e is the most saturated one.
